 combined databases, strengths and research techniques to deliver what they predict will be "one timely, efficient data collection and reporting system" for U.S. venture capital activity.

The new survey is formally called The PricewaterhouseCoopers MoneyTree [TM] Survey in partnership with VentureOne. Company sources say this arrangement leverages the strengths of both to provide more extensive information services See Information Systems. . PwC has published the MoneyTree Survey since 1995, and VentureOne has focused for 13 years on the venture capital industry by providing information, analysis and research
